Reviewed a 1994 Oldsmobile Cutlass Ciera on Oct 8, 2025

I bought this car as a project, not knowing it had sat for 13 years doing nothing. New plugs and a fuel pump and filter and it was on its way. Ive had this car for almost 4 years now and have touched EVERY part of it. Ive done head gaskets, tranny filter and flush, cooling system, timing chain, cv shafts, suspension, all of it. And I will say, the 3.1 is a good motor. This cars tranny slows it down for good gas mileage and it certainly gets that. Its lightweight but if you put some wider tires on it it gets around just fine in the winter. Ive never personally gotten stuck in the montana winters. Its easy to work on for most things but parts are getting super scarce for the body's. However these engines were in everything and share lots with the 3.4 which were in EVERYTHING. My issues I have with the car stem from it sitting for so long. But even then this cars as old as I am and spent half of its life sitting and rotting and its still running as my daily driver. Its a good car but do try to take care of it. It'll return the favor.

Reviewed a 2000 Oldsmobile 4 Dr GLS Sedan on May 8, 2010

In more than 200,000 miles, I replaced normal wear parts, brakes a couple times (I was rough on brakes), and the starter. Gas mileage was about 28 hwy, sometimes better if I drove nicely. Acceleration and handling were true to Old's attempt at a sport handling aspect to their sedan. ABS saved my life more than once, and while safety ratings were high, actual safety was excellent. In appearance... is there such a thing as a passive-aggressive car? It was understated, but still looked like it could really move... and it could. The engine had a smooth satisfying sound when accelerating, and it's V6 never felt like it was over-wound or straining to keep up. Road noise in the cabin was minimal, though it did increase slightly over the 6+ years I drove it. No dash rattle, no funny noises. The transmission was extremely precise. It always felt the same, it was reliable, and I knew what to expect from it at every acceleration. I sustained a speed of 110 mph at around 2400 rpm, and only stopped accelerating because I hit the governor. I could not have asked for a finer vehicle. It stuck to the road like glue on curves and was incredibly comfortable to drive. Then after 200,000 miles, it met its end saving my life in a bad accident. A lesser car could not have maneuvered as well to avoid the center of the crash, nor would it have protected me so well from the impact it did sustain. RIP Intrigue. Reviewed a 1970 Oldsmobile 442 on Nov 6, 2009

The 1970 Oldsmobile Cutlass 442 W-30 consists of a 455ci V8 rated conservatively at 390hp and 500ft/lbs of torque. I would personally get one with the factory 4 speed manual transmission. Runs 0-60 in 5.3 sec and the 1/4mi in 13.2 @ 107 mph. comes complete with A/C, AM/FM 8 track casette, vinyl interior, bucket seats, full gauges, posi-traction rear differential, rallye wheels, rallye stripes, functional ram air hood, and fiberglass rear decklid spoiler.
